MSRTC to hold awareness week next month in Thane

Thane: Maharashtra State Road and Transport Corporation (MSRTC) will hold 'Jagruti Saptah' (awareness week) from August 9-17 across the state to reach out to passengers in order to provide them best of facilities.
Jaiprakash Chajjed, president, Maharashtra ST Workers Congress told a media conference here today that during the week staffers will interact with passengers and apprise them about their role in the corporation and also discuss ways and means to provide better services.
